Brief Summary

This study is being done to find out what women would want in a film vaginal product for human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) prevention, especially what it should look like and how to apply it. The in...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Female 18-30 years old at time of enrollment
  • Able to provide written informed consent

Exclusion

  • Not sexually active, defined as no vaginal sex at any time in the past year
  • Pregnant by self-report
